Preparing cold coffee milk drinks comprising brewed coffee and milk and flavoring agents, comprises: (a) adding the flavoring agents in the fat content of standardized milk, with the exception of coffee and mixing into a milk drink; (b) pasteurizing the milk drink from the step (a) as a component A at a temperature of 120-130[deg] C and immediately cooling to a storage temperature of 6-12[deg] C; (c) mixing desired green coffee or coffees mixtures at a temperature of 180-220[deg] C, preferably 190-200[deg] C, roasting and grounding; (d) brewing the coffee beverage in a brewing process at a temperature of 85-95[deg] C, removing the coffee beverage at an outlet temperature of 75-85[deg] C and then pasteurizing at a temperature of 120-130[deg] C during a time period of less than one minute; (e) immediately cooling the coffee beverage from the steps (c) and (d) as component B at a storage temperature of 6-12[deg] C; and (F) immediately mixing the milk drink and the coffee beverage in a desired mixing ratio of component A to component B, before filling process. An independent claim is included for coffee milk drinks prepared by the method.
